Le Labo delivers distinctive, long‑lasting fragrances that draw frequent compliments, according to reviews, yet opinions split on wearability and strength—some scents project for days while others fade quickly or feel overpowering. Reviews praise Santal 33, Another 13, Rose 31, Thé Noir 29, Matcha 26, and potent candles, plus personalized labels and refillable bottles; weaknesses include very steep pricing, occasional batch inconsistency and broken sample sprayers, some bodycare underperforming, and candles that soot or burn too fast.

I like how the ingredients they use are actually quite good, unlike some other fragrance companies with premium positioning. The hand cream is very rich since it’s mostly shea butter, with a strong basil scent. I’d recommend bringing it on subways to mask other smells, but not at meals since the sillage is rather powerful for a lotion and pretty long-lasting.
